Anaglyphites mongolicus Ponomarenko 1997

Insecta - Coleoptera - Cupedidae

Alternative combination: Mesocupes (Anaglyphites) mongolicus

Full reference: A. G. Ponomarenko. 1997. New beetles of the family Cupedidae from the Mesozoic of Mongoloa. Ommatini, Mesocupedini, Priacmini. Paleontological Journal 31:389-399

Belongs to Anaglyphites according to A. G. Kirejtshuk 2020

See also Kirejtshuk et al. 2016 and Ponomarenko 1997

Sister taxa: Anaglyphites admotus, Anaglyphites capitatus, Anaglyphites clavatus, Anaglyphites crassipygus, Anaglyphites laximandibule, Anaglyphites minimus, Anaglyphites minutissimus

Type specimen: PIN 3559/1608, an exoskeleton. Its type locality is Bon Tsagaan (PIN collection 3559, outcrop 35), which is in an Aptian lacustrine siliciclastic in the Dzun-Bain Formation of Mongolia.

Distribution:

• Cretaceous of Mongolia (3 collections)

Total: 3 collections each including a single occurrence
